Solution Overview
Problem
LTE V2X communication experiences poor continuity and service interruptions due to changes in vehicle location, as the source and target cells may use the same or different V2X transmission technologies, leading to latency issues that exceed the required low latency for road traffic safety.
Innovation Solution
A vehicle-to-everything (V2X) service processing method and apparatus that obtain pre-configuration information or V2X configuration information of a target area, allowing the terminal device to switch between licensed and unlicensed spectra, and determine the use of pre-configuration resources for seamless communication, ensuring continuity by adapting to different transmission technologies in the source and target areas.

Engineering Contradiction Analysis
1Reliability
If the vehicle moves between source and target cells using LTE V2X communication, then the vehicle can maintain connectivity, but the service continuity deteriorates due to interface switching between PCS and Uu interfaces
Solution Approach 1:
The patent applies preliminary action by pre-configuring V2X parameters and determining the appropriate interface (PCS or Uu) before the vehicle actually moves into the target cell. The network device determines the V2X interface in advance based on predicted vehicle movement, so that when the vehicle enters the target cell, the interface is already configured and ready, avoiding service interruption and reducing latency during handover.
2Reliability
If the network device determines V2X interface in advance for target cell, then the service continuity improves, but the network device complexity increases
Solution Approach 1:
The network device performs preliminary determination of V2X interface configuration before the vehicle enters the target cell. By predicting vehicle movement and pre-configuring the appropriate interface (PCS or Uu), the network device avoids complex real-time decision-making during handover, actually simplifying the control logic while improving service continuity.
3Adaptability or versatility
If the vehicle switches between licensed and unlicensed spectrum, then the adaptability improves, but the device complexity increases
Solution Approach 1:
The terminal device receives pre-configured V2X parameters from the network device before moving to the target cell, including information about which spectrum (licensed or unlicensed) and interface (PCS or Uu) to use. This preliminary configuration allows the device to adapt to different spectrum types without complex real-time decision-making, reducing device complexity while maintaining high adaptability.

Disclosed are a vehicle-to-everything (V2X) service processing method and apparatus and a V2X system. The V2X service processing method includes that: a terminal device obtains pre-configuration information or V2X configuration information of a target area, and sends and/or receives a corresponding V2X service in the target area by using a licensed spectrum or an unlicensed spectrum according to the pre-configuration information or V2X configuration information of the target area. Embodiments of the present invention solve the problem in the existing LTE V2X communication that the V2X service has a poor continuity and is interrupted since the vehicle is usually in a moving process.
